Discover tips and insights for optimizing your video presence.
Unlock your creativity with coding! Explore how software transforms ideas into reality and inspires innovative solutions. Dive in now!
In the ever-evolving landscape of technology, the intersection of art and code has given rise to innovative software solutions that push the boundaries of creativity and functionality. Artists and developers are collaborating like never before, crafting digital canvases that not only showcase stunning visuals but also optimize user experience. With tools like Adobe Creative Suite and Processing, they harness the power of coding to create interactive installations and applications that engage audiences in unique ways.
This fusion of disciplines is evident in various fields, from interactive art to generative design, paving the way for a new era of expression. By utilizing programming languages such as p5.js and openFrameworks, artists can breathe life into their visions, enabling the production of dynamic pieces that evolve over time. Ultimately, the innovative software solutions that emerge from this creative collaboration not only enhance the artistic experience but also invite viewers to interact with art in unprecedented ways.
In the ever-evolving landscape of technology, finding the right tools to enhance your coding projects is essential. Creative coding tools can help streamline your workflow, boost productivity, and inspire innovation. Here are the Top 5 Creative Coding Tools that every developer should consider integrating into their toolkit:
Utilizing these tools can significantly enhance the creative potential of your projects. For more in-depth reviews and comparisons, check out resources like Creative Bloq and explore vibrant communities actively discussing best practices and innovative uses of these technologies.
Fostering creativity in software development is essential for generating innovative solutions and improving overall productivity. One effective method is to encourage collaboration among team members. Hosting regular brainstorming sessions can lead to a wealth of ideas and perspectives. To facilitate this, consider using tools like Miro for visual collaboration or MindMeister for mind mapping. Additionally, creating a supportive environment that values diverse input will help unlock the creative potential of each developer, making them feel empowered to share their ideas freely.
Another technique to enhance creativity is to allow for flexibility in work processes. Encouraging software developers to explore new technologies or programming languages can inspire innovative thinking. Implementing hackathons or innovation days can stimulate creativity and allow developers to work on passion projects that may lead to breakthrough ideas. For example, companies like Intel have successfully used these approaches to generate new product ideas and solutions. Remember, fostering a culture of experimentation can lead to unexpected and valuable developments in your software projects.